About Advanced Substrate Technologies Pte. Ltd.

We are a Singapore-based subsidiary of TOPPAN Holdings Inc., a Japanese pioneer in printing technologies and a leading supplier of high-quality Flip Chip Ball Grid Array (FC-BGA) substrates. We are the first factory in Singapore to pioneer the manufacturing of high-end FC-BGA substrates used in cutting-edge semiconductor products such as network switches and artificial intelligence (AI)/machine learning (ML) devices.

Additionally, our facility will conduct research and development (R&D) aimed at advancing substrate technologies to meet the evolving performance requirements of future products in these domains. Broadcom Inc., a global technology leader specializing in semiconductor design, enterprise software, and security solutions, is also actively supporting the establishment of this state-of-the-art manufacturing facility in Singapore.

Company Overview

Our AST R&D team is on a mission to transform AI and develop groundbreaking hardware. We’re creating innovative solutions for tighter, quicker, and more dependable integration of processing and memory, moving beyond the limitations of current substrate technologies. We leverage cutting-edge semiconductor processing technologies, including Chemical Mechanical Planarization, to produce high-performance substrates with 10x increase in interconnect density, paving the way for packages with up to a trillion transistors.

 

Job Responsibilities

Facility operation

  • Maintain smooth operation and maintenance of critical system including:
    • Clean room environment management
    • HVAC, exhaust, and related mechanical systems, including scrubbers
    • Electrical systems (high voltage and low voltage)
    • Process cooling water systems
    • Pure water, wastewater treatment, and reclaim plant operations
    • Chemical delivery systems (e.g., resist, plating/developing solutions, stripping, etching, flux cleaning) and bulk gas (e.g., nitrogen) delivery
    • Building management and maintenance
  • Maintain continuous supply of utilities and ensure all facilities meet performance specifications to ensure uninterrupted operations.
  • Maintain accurate records of important specification parameters, maintenance activities, repairs, and inspections conducted within the facility.
  • Identify opportunities to enhance facility operations and propose improvements in terms of ef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and sustainability.
  • Respond to repair requests and ensure that repairs are completed efficiently and in accordance with safety regulations and standards.
  • Provide urgent troubleshooting support for facilities equipment, including during off-hours, ensuring uninterrupted operations.
